Cheap rent a car on Rhodes with Hispacar.com

Rhodes, in the eastern part of the Aegean Sea, is an island that belongs to Greece. It is the largest of the Dodecanese Archipelago. Its capital is also named Rhodes. The island of Rhodes is further to Greece mainland than to Asia Minor. The climate in Rhodes is warm, in fact there are only two seasons: Spring and summer and there is an average of 300 sunny days in a year with temperatures of 25º.

Rhodes is well known for the Ancient Colossus, one of the world wonders and although it was destroyed, there is still much to see: The Castle of Monolithos, The Castle of Kastellos, the Palace of the prince Grand Master, Tsambika Peak, Filerimos Hill, Epta Piges, and The Street of Knights. Many tourists choose the Island of Rhodes as holiday destination because of the beautiful beaches of Lindos, Kalithea, Ladiko, Faliraki, Kolymbia, Afandou, Agia Marina or Gennadi Beach.

The roads in Rhodes are mostly paved and modern. The tourists can travel in one of the 450 taxis available on the island, or using one of the two bus lines: KTEL and RODA, or even renting a car in one of the cities or even in the airport. There is a varied offer of car rental in Rhodes. The most commonly used car hire companies are Orion Car Rental, Eurocars, Budget, Europe Travel and Rhodes Kosmos car hire. You can use the vehicle to travel to other villages outside the city of Rhodes such as Trianta, Paradisi, Embona, Afantou, Pefkos, Koskinou, Faliraki or Haraki.

All tourists arrive by plane and sea. There are three ports in Rhodes City and two more ports in the rest of the island. Yachts and international traffic arrive in Akandia, Kolona and Central Port.

Rhodes Diagoras International Airport is one of the largest in Greece and is the only public airport in Rhodes. There are flights arriving from most European cities, and other cities like Istanbul and Tel Aviv. Many of the airline companies are Greek (Kattavia, Aegean Airlines, Adria Airways) although most of them are European (Air Berlin, Alitalia, Cyprus Airways, German Wings).
